Best Practices for Collaborating with Artists: Ed Brubaker’s Creative Partnership Strategies

Collaborating effectively with artists is essential for creating compelling visual storytelling in comics and graphic novels. Ed Brubaker, a renowned writer in the comic book industry, exemplifies successful partnership strategies that foster creativity and productivity. Understanding his approach can help aspiring writers and artists build fruitful collaborations.

Establish Clear Communication

Brubaker emphasizes the importance of open and honest communication from the outset. Writers should articulate their vision clearly while remaining receptive to artists’ ideas and feedback. Regular check-ins ensure that both parties stay aligned throughout the project.

Define Roles and Expectations

Setting clear roles helps prevent misunderstandings. Brubaker advocates for discussing responsibilities, deadlines, and creative boundaries early in the collaboration. This clarity allows artists and writers to work efficiently and with mutual respect.

Respect Artistic Style and Input

Brubaker recognizes the value of respecting an artist’s unique style. He encourages writers to trust the artist’s instincts and incorporate their input into the narrative. This collaborative respect often results in more dynamic and authentic storytelling.

Foster a Creative Partnership

Successful collaborations are built on mutual inspiration. Brubaker suggests sharing ideas freely and exploring new concepts together. Celebrating each other’s strengths creates a productive environment for innovation.

Maintain Professionalism and Flexibility

Brubaker advocates for professionalism in all interactions. Being flexible and adaptable to changes helps navigate creative challenges. Respecting deadlines and maintaining a positive attitude contribute to long-term partnerships.

Build Long-Term Relationships

Many of Brubaker’s successful collaborations span multiple projects over years. Building trust and understanding over time deepens the creative bond, leading to more cohesive and innovative work.
